NREMT LOGO. The National Registry of Emergency Medical Technicians (NREMT) is a US based, non-profit certification organization for pre-hospital emergency medical providers that exists to ensure that every Emergency Medical Technician has the knowledge and skills required for competent practice.
A wide variety of samples can be used for virological testing. The type of sample sent to the laboratory often depends on the type of viral infection being diagnosed and the test required. Proper sampling technique is essential to avoid potential pre-analytical errors.
An emergency medical technician (often, more simply, EMT) is a medical professional that provides emergency medical services. [1] [2] EMTs are most commonly found serving on ambulances and in fire departments in the US and Canada, as full-time and some part-time departments require their firefighters to at least be EMT certified.
